Hi,

I am trying to detect a saved dictionary in the CAD file through VB6 using ZWCAD 2011 object libray with the following code.

Set Dictionary = ZWCADDoc.Dictionaries("MyXRecordDictionary")

I expect an error as "Key not found" if this dictionary is not found.

But instead while I checked the error object description, I get an error as,
Automation error

Unspecified error


This works fine with AutoCAD object.
Please let me know what should be the correct/alternate way to detect the dictionary in ZWCAD.
